Getting There and When to Go

Getting to Palermo from the UK is becoming ever more convenient, with direct flight options from major northern hubs. Once you land, the city is well-connected to the surrounding region. The best time to visit is during the shoulder seasons of May, June, September, and October. During these months, you can enjoy glorious sunshine without the intense heat of the mid-summer peak, making it ideal for walking tours and outdoor dining.
